Tim Butcher

Blood River: A Journey to Africa’s Broken Heart

Blood River: A Journey to Africa’s Broken Heart

Tim Butcher

Chasing the Devil: The Search for Africa's Fighting Spirit

Chasing the Devil: The Search for Africa's Fighting Spirit

Tim Butcher